This vibrantly illustrated series focuses on the life, habitat, and special characteristics of the wild animals of North America.
-- Each title blends Smithsonian-verified scientific information with an entertaining story.
-- Glossary spotlights important plant and animal names.
-- Read-along cassettes include authentic sound effects and page-turning tones.
-- Toys authenticated by Smithsonian Institution curators for realism.

When a young Prairie Dog's town becomes overcrowded with newborn pups, he must move where food is more plentiful. After a dangerous journey to a barren area of the prairie, he and other yearlings dig their own burrows, creating a prairie dog town of their own.
